2: The Role of Cannabinoids in Wellness
Cannabinoids are powerful molecular compounds that play a critical role in holistic wellness by interacting with the human body’s intricate endocannabinoid system. These complex molecules extend far beyond simple physiological interactions, representing a nuanced approach to supporting overall health and balance. The human body naturally produces its own cannabinoids, but plant-based cannabinoids can provide supplemental support for various wellness needs.
Research from the National Institutes of Health indicates that different cannabinoids offer unique therapeutic potential. The primary cannabinoids studied include:
- THC (Tetrahydrocannabinol): Associated with psychoactive effects and potential pain management
- CBD (Cannabidiol): Known for potential anti-inflammatory and anxiety-reducing properties
- CBG (Cannabigerol): Emerging research suggests potential neuroprotective benefits
Understanding cannabinoids requires recognizing their complexity. They interact with the body’s receptors in sophisticated ways, potentially influencing everything from mood regulation to immune system function. 4: Exploring THCA for Inflammation Reduction
Inflammation represents a complex biological response that can significantly impact overall health, with chronic inflammation linked to numerous serious medical conditions. THCA (Tetrahydrocannabinolic Acid), a non-psychoactive cannabinoid found in raw cannabis, emerges as a promising natural approach to managing inflammatory processes within the body.
Research published in the European Journal of Medicinal Chemistry indicates that THCA demonstrates potential anti-inflammatory properties through intricate molecular interactions. Unlike its derivative THC, THCA does not produce psychoactive effects, making it an intriguing option for individuals seeking therapeutic benefits without cognitive alterations.
Key considerations for understanding THCA’s potential inflammation reduction include:
- Non-intoxicating molecular structure
- Potential modulation of inflammatory signaling pathways
- Interaction with the body’s endocannabinoid system
- Promising preliminary research on inflammatory condition management

Frequently Asked Questions
What are the main cannabinoids in cannabis that contribute to holistic health?
The primary cannabinoids in cannabis that impact holistic health are THC (Tetrahydrocannabinol), known for its psychoactive effects and potential pain management, and CBD (Cannabidiol), recognized for its anti-inflammatory and anxiety-reducing properties. Emerging cannabinoids like CBG (Cannabigerol) also hold promise for neuroprotection.
How can CBD help with stress relief?
CBD interacts with the body’s endocannabinoid system, potentially modulating stress responses and regulating cortisol levels, which may help reduce anxiety, improve sleep quality, and lower physiological markers of chronic stress.
What is THCA and how does it help with inflammation?
THCA (Tetrahydrocannabinolic Acid) is a non-psychoactive cannabinoid that may provide anti-inflammatory benefits through its action on inflammatory signaling pathways, making it suitable for those seeking relief without cognitive alterations.
How can I effectively incorporate cannabis into my daily wellness routine?
To integrate cannabis into your routine, start with low dosages, understand your personal tolerance, select cannabinoid profiles that align with your wellness goals, and document your effects to refine your approach.
